Population or universe
Refers to the group of all items we are studying and have to draw conclusions or inferences from
it is a technical term and does not just refer to people but the group of people or objects for which the results of statistical enquiry apply
Sample
refers to the collection of some but not all units of a population
it is a subset of population containing the same characteristics
It is selected to represent the population in a research study.
The goal is to use the results obtained from the sample to help answer questions about the population.
Nominal Scale
A nominal scale allows to classify the observations on a characteristic into different categories
We cannot quantify or even rank order these categories
The characteristic measured on nominal scale generates categorical data
Example: Data on gender, race, colour, city, etc.
Ordinal Scale
also classifies the observations on a characteristic into different classes but these classes are ordered on some continuum.
This scale allows us to rank the items according to the classes but the differences between the adjacent ranks may not be equal.
Example: Socio-economic status of families – Upper Class, Middle Class and Lower Class
Interval scale
Some scales in behavioural sciences are measurements of physical variables such as temperatures, time or pressure.
Interval variables allow us not only to rank order the items that are measured but also to quantify and capture the sizes of differences between them.
There is no true zero (or no absolute zero)
The Fahrenheit scale is an example of interval scale.
No inherent starting point and ratios are meaningless
Ratio Scale
features an identifiable absolute zero point
It is an interval scale where a value of zero indicates none of the variable.
Ratio measurements identify the direction and magnitude of differences and allow ratio comparisons of measurements.
Most statistical data analysis procedures do not distinguish between the interval and ratio properties of the measurement scales.
In ratio scale, both diff and ratios are meaningful
There is constant (equal) size interval between any adjacent units on the measurement scale
True Zero Point.
Example: weight, height or distance

Data
• The measurements obtained in a research study are called the data.
• The goal of statistics is to help researchers organize and interpret the data.
COLLECTION OF DATA
• Primary data is data collected primarily for the purpose of the given Enquiry. They are original in character and are raw materials of the enquiry.
• Secondary data are data already collected by someone for some purpose and are available for the present study.
Examples: the data collected during census operations are primary data to the department of census and the same data, if utilized by a researcher for some study, are secondary data for him

DIRECT PERSONAL OBSERVATION
Meaning: The investigator collects the data personally by asking or cross-examining the informant in a tactful and courteous manner.
When adopted: This method is adopted when intensive or in-depth study is essential and greater accuracy is needed.
Advantage – Accuracy: gives reliable and accurate information as response will be encouraging because of personal touch. – Uniformity: Uniformity and homogeneity of data can be maintained.
Disadvantages: is expensive and time consuming, chances of personal prejudices/bias creeping into the investigation are more.
INDIRECT ORAL INVESTIGATION
Indirect Oral Investigation
When used: This method is used when the informant is reluctant to supply information.
Method: The investigator approaches witnesses or third parties who are in touch with the informant.
Uses: This method is generally adopted by Government agencies for their enquiry committees or commissions and in cases of thefts, murders, riots etc.
Advantages: This method is simple and convenient, and adequate information can be obtained if information is collected from different parties.
Disadvantages: Absence of direct contact can mar the reliability of the information. Also, witnesses may colour the information to suit their interests.
3. A. DATA THROUGH MAILED QUESTIONNAIRES
Data Through Mailed Questionnaires
Method: Data is collected through a questionnaire consisting of a list of questions pertaining to the enquiry, which is posted to the respondents.
Use: This method is followed by research workers, private individuals, non-official agencies and Government agencies.
Advantages: The mailed questionnaire method is the most economical and there is a saving of time and labour. It is suitable when the area of the survey is large.
Accuracy: Since information is obtained directly from respondents, error in the investigation is small.
Disadvantages: Since there is no direct contact between investigator and respondent, one cannot be sure about the accuracy and reliability of the data. Some people may not reply, leading to non-response or delayed response.
3. B. DATA THROUGH ONLINE METHODS
Data Through Online Methods
Method: Data is collected through a form consisting of a list of questions pertaining to the enquiry through an online method using internet.
Procedure: This form is posted to the respondents, who are expected to answer the questions or write the answers in the blank spaces.
Response: A covering message is also sent along with the questionnaire requesting full co-operation and prompt reply from the respondents.
Methods used: The methods used are Google Form, Microsoft Form, Computer-assisted telephone interviewing (CATI) etc.
4. INFORMATION THROUGH AGENCIES
Information Through Agencies
Method: The investigator appoints agents or correspondents to collect data. These agents collect the information and transfer it to the investigator.
Use: This method is usually followed by news agencies where information is needed in different fields like politics, sports, natural and man-made calamities etc.
When adopted: This method is adopted where information is required from a wide area on a regular basis.
Advantages: This method gives extensive information in a speedy and economical way.
Disadvantages: It may be biased and the requisite degree of accuracy and uniformity cannot be maintained.
5. DATA THROUGH SCHEDULES OR INVESTIGATIONS THROUGH ENUMERATORS
Data Through Schedules / Investigations Through Enumerators
Use: This method is generally employed by the Government for population census etc.
Method: Several enumerators are selected and trained. They are then armed with standardised questionnaires and sent to informants to get first-hand information.
When adopted: This method is adopted when one requires reliable and accurate information from all types of people (literate and illiterate).
Advantage: It provides first-hand information from informants.
Disadvantages: This data collection exercise may be costly and time consuming and depends on the efficiency of the enumerators.
SECONDARY DATA
Secondary data are those bits of information which have been already collected by some other agency for its own use.
Secondary data are like finished products as they are already processed Primary data lose their original form when they are statistically processed and become secondary data for the user.
However, the investigator must be very cautious while using secondary data as: i) It might have been influenced by personal prejudices of the original investigator ii) The method of collection may not be proper iii) The degree of accuracy may not be sufficient for the present inquiry.
Secondary data is available through ✓ Published sources ✓ Unpublished sources

The most important requirement for a successful data collection exercise is a questionnaire
• Classification Section: includes the details of the respondents such as name, age, sex, education, marital status, occupation. Also details like date of interview and name of the interviewer are included in this section.
• Subject matter section: includes questions related to the subject matter of the inquiry. The answers given here can be analysed according to the information in the classification section

PILOT SURVEY
Before using the method of collecting data through questionnaire, it is always advisable to conduct ‘PILOT SURVEY’ for testing the questionnaire.
is, in fact, a replica or rehearsal of the main survey.
brings into light weaknesses of the questionnaire and also of the survey technique, if any
From the experience gained in this way, improvement can be made if necessary.
SCHEDULES
Schedules
Meaning: Schedules are proforma containing the set of questions which are filled in by the enumerators who are specially appointed for the purpose.
Method: The enumerators go to respondents, put to them the questions from the schedule and record the replies in the space meant for the same in the proforma.
Selection of enumerators: The method requires careful selection of enumerators and they should be trained to perform their job well.
Qualities: The enumerators should be honest, sincere, hardworking and should have patience and perseverance.
Advantages & limitation: This method is very useful in extensive enquiries and can lead to fairly reliable results. It is, however, very expensive. Population census all over the world is conducted through this method.

SAMPLING METHODS
Probability sampling methods: every item in the universe has a known chance, or probability, of being chosen for the sample.
items will be chosen strictly at random.
selection of sample items is independent of the person making the study
Non-probability sampling methods: do not provide every item in the universe with a known chance of being included in the sample. The selection process is, at least, partially subjective.
